MEXICO CITY.- After the arrest of two brothers of Mexican nationality at the Florida Detentions Center known as El Alcatraz de los Caimanes,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(SRE) assured that the case is already attended, according to a note from the Quadratín Mexico Agency.

The Foreign Ministry said that it monitors the situation of the two brothers and a specialist from the Mexican persons legal assistance program is supporting them.

“On the case of two nationals, brothers, arrested at the Everglades immigration detention center, in Florida, the @sre_MX communicates that @Consulmexorl and @Consulmexmia are aware of their cases and are providing consular assistance and protection,” he said.

“A lawyer from the Mexican People Legal Program (Pale) is supporting with both cases, while consulates maintain permanent communication with family members, to inform them about the advances related to their detention and the next scheduled visits, while a solution is given to their situation,” he added.

Quadratín recalled that Carlos Martín, a 26 -year -old Mexican, traveled to the United States as a tourist and despite having a current visa, was arrested on July 7 for a transit infraction and sent to Aligator Alcatraz, the prison for migrants recently built by Donald Trump in Florida.

The Foreign Ministry confirmed on Monday that his brother was also arrested.
